一种新的组织培养来源的落基山斑疹热疫苗的初步临床评估。

Initial clinical evaluation of a new Rocky Mountain spotted fever vaccine of tissue culture origin.

作者信息

Ascher M S, Oster C N, Harber P I, Kenyon R H, Pedersen C E

出版信息

J Infect Dis. 1978 Aug;138(2):217-21. doi: 10.1093/infdis/138.2.217.

DOI:10.1093/infdis/138.2.217
PMID:355580
Abstract

Currently available Rocky Mountain spotted fever (RMSF) vaccines are relatively ineffective in preventing infections in humans and contain considerable amounts of contaminating egg protein. A new formalin-inactivated vaccine was prepared by sucrose density gradient centrifugation of the Sheila Smith strain of Rickettsia rickettsii grown in chick embryo cell tissue culture. The new product has greater protective immunogenicity in rheusus monkeys and guinea pigs than commercial vaccines. Six volunteers without immunologic evidence of prior exposure to RMSF received from one to three inoculations of the vaccine diluted 1:10, and there were two benign local reactions. Titers of antibody (determined by microagglutination and indirect fluorescence techniques) increased in all recipients as did lymphocyte tranformation responses to specific rickettsial antigen. Ten volunteers were immunized twice with vaccine diluted 1:3; there were no local reactions, and immunologic responses were similar to those in the six volunteers in the first group. The proper dosage and immunization schedule for the vaccine must be determined in further studies.

目前可用的落基山斑疹热(RMSF)疫苗在预防人类感染方面相对无效,并且含有大量污染性卵蛋白。一种新的福尔马林灭活疫苗是通过对在鸡胚细胞组织培养中生长的立氏立克次体希拉·史密斯菌株进行蔗糖密度梯度离心制备的。该新产品在恒河猴和豚鼠中比商业疫苗具有更强的保护性免疫原性。六名无先前接触RMSF免疫证据的志愿者接受了1至3次1:10稀释疫苗的接种,出现了两例良性局部反应。所有接受者的抗体滴度(通过微量凝集和间接荧光技术测定)均升高,对特异性立克次体抗原的淋巴细胞转化反应也升高。十名志愿者用1:3稀释的疫苗免疫两次;未出现局部反应,免疫反应与第一组的六名志愿者相似。疫苗的合适剂量和免疫程序必须在进一步研究中确定。
